Brandon Borke

Brandon joined The Atlas Society in December of 2023 as a member of the Development and Fundraising team, building partnerships with The Atlas Society’s vast network of supporters across the country. Brandon fell in love with Ayn Rand's epic telling of creative individuals' final act of resistance against unhinged government bureaucrats. As Rand wrote, "One declares so many things to be a crime that it becomes impossible for men to live without breaking laws. Who wants a nation of law-abiding citizens? What's there in that for anyone? But just pass the kind of laws that can neither be observed nor enforced or objectively interpreted –and you create a nation of law-breakers – and then you cash in on guilt." Brandon joined The Atlas Society to help ensure Rand's ideas reach more people and keep her narratives firmly in the genre of dystopia and not current events.

Brandon graduated from Northwood University in 2015 with a Bachelor's Degree in International Business Administration. A native of northern Michigan, Brandon currently resides in Austin, Texas where he is building a suburban homestead with a flock of chickens and fruit trees. He serves on the boards of The Austin Woods and Waters Club and America’s Future Austin Hub. He is an avid hunter and outdoorsman and loves to spend as much time afield as he can.
